Amira mowed 6 lawns in 9 hours. What was her rate of mowing in lawns per hour?

Explanation:

A hack to easily find the unit rate is to divide the first unit by the second. In this question, it says "lawns per hour", and the first unit is lawns and the second unit is hours.

Lawns per hour = lawns/hours

6/9= 2/3

2/3 lawns per hour

Checks:

2/3x9= 18/3= 6 Lawns in 9 hours
